CONNECTICUT SOLID WASTE AND RECYCLING TONNAGE, 2002
Material Sector Note
Commercial Residential Total
RECYCLABLES
FIBERS
Corrugated     214,764  
Newspaper     148,060  
Magazine     2,191  
Newspaper + Corrugated        
Newspaper + Magazines        
Mixed Paper     76,642  
Office Paper     41,908  
Other Paper     7,260  
Commingled Fibers        
Total Fibers     490,825  
CONTAINERS
Tin (Steel ) Cans     10,856  
Aluminum Containers     879  
Mixed Tin + Al Containers     116  
PET Containers     4,467  
HDPE Containers     6,752  
Commingled Plastic Cntnrs     158  
Glass Cntnrs, All Colors     33,406  
Commingled Containers     20  
Bottle Bill Containers        
Total Containers     56,654  
ORGANICS
Leaf and Yard     219,485  
Brush, Tree Parts, Stumps        
Wood        
Food Waste     5,435  
Unclassified Organics     9,388  
Total Organics     234,308  
METALS
White Goods        
Other Ferrous        
Nonferrous        
Unclassified Scrap Metal     78,739  
Total Metals     78,739  
OTHER RECYCLABLES
Construction & Demolition        
Wood     1,508  
Commingled Recyclables        
Other Plastics        
Other Glass        
Textiles     239  
Batteries     584  
Electronics     323  
Automotive Fluids     2,154  
Tires     354  
Other Recyclables     2,965  
Total Other Recyclables     8,127  
BENEFICIAL REUSE, PROCESS WASTES, & OTHER
Asphalt, Masonry, Concrete        
Junked Automobiles        
Process Residues        
Miscellaneous Recycled Materials        
TOTAL, ALL MATERIALS REPORTED RECYCLED     868,653  
SOLID WASTE DISPOSED
MSW Landfilled In State     119,786  
MSW Incinerated In State     2,111,601  
Total MSW Disposed In State     2,231,387
